Texas Arrhythmia Institute Hosts International Conference on Complex Cardiac Arrhythmias

The Texas Cardiac Arrhythmia Institute (TCAI) at St. David’s Medical Center recently hosted its annual International Symposium on Complex Arrhythmias (ISCA), bringing together global experts to discuss advancements in electrophysiology. This multi-day conference serves as a primary forum for cardiologists to review new clinical trial data and refine procedural techniques for managing heart rhythm disorders, according to official event documentation provided by the St. David’s HealthCare network.

The symposium, held in Austin, Texas, focuses on the treatment of complex arrhythmias such as atrial fibrillation (AFib) and ventricular tachycardia. These conditions affect millions globally, and as medical technology evolves, the standardization of ablation procedures remains a top priority for the international medical community. The event highlights the growing role of robotic-assisted procedures and high-definition mapping systems in improving patient outcomes, as noted in the St. David’s Medical Center clinical program overview.

Advancements in Electrophysiology and Mapping Technology

A central theme of this year’s symposium involves the integration of advanced 3D mapping technologies that allow physicians to visualize the heart’s electrical pathways with higher precision. According to the Heart Rhythm Society, the ability to accurately identify the source of an arrhythmia is critical to reducing procedural time and minimizing the risk of complications during catheter ablation. Experts at the conference presented findings on how these digital tools are being used to treat patients with highly irregular heartbeats that were previously considered difficult to manage.

The use of pulsed-field ablation (PFA) also represents a significant shift in clinical practice. Unlike traditional thermal ablation, which uses heat or cold to destroy tissue, PFA uses electrical energy to target specific cardiac cells. Clinical data shared during the symposium suggests that this method may offer a safer profile for patients, particularly when treating sensitive areas of the heart. These technical developments are tracked by regulatory bodies like the U.S. Food and Drug Administration (FDA), which oversees the approval of new cardiac devices used in these procedures.

Addressing Global Standards for Arrhythmia Management

International collaboration is a hallmark of the ISCA. By gathering specialists from Europe, Asia, and the Americas, the symposium aims to foster a consensus on best practices for complex cardiac care. According to the European Society of Cardiology (ESC), global guidelines for the management of atrial fibrillation are frequently updated to reflect the latest evidence from such international forums. Participants at the Austin event engaged in live-streamed clinical cases, allowing attendees to observe real-time decision-making processes in a controlled environment.
